Financial Risks Associated with Cash or Crash

While Cash or Crash can be an entertaining and potentially lucrative experience, it also carries significant financial risks that players should consider:

  1. Unpredictability : Due to its inherent unpredictability, the game’s outcome is never certain.
  2. Large losses : Players may face substantial losses in a short period if they bet aggressively or make poor decisions.
  3. Addiction potential : The fast-paced nature and instant gratification of Cash or Crash can lead to addiction if not managed properly.

Mitigating Risks and Maximizing Rewards

To minimize the financial risks and maximize potential rewards associated with Cash or Crash, consider the following strategies:

  1. Set a budget : Determine your maximum betting limit and stick to it.
  2. Manage your bankroll : Divide your funds into smaller units for more controlled betting.
  3. Understand the odds : Familiarize yourself with the game’s probability distribution and make informed decisions accordingly.
  4. Take breaks : Regularly step away from the game to avoid burnout and maintain a healthy perspective.
